  • How Online Casino Deposits Work in the UK

    Choosing a payment method at an online casino can feel less glamorous than picking a roulette colour, yet it often matters more. Speed, verification, fees, and withdrawal rules shape the practical side of gambling, while the games merely provide the noise and flashing lights. A sensible player checks the money route before placing a single stake.

    Common Casino Deposit Methods

    Bank cards remain familiar because they require little explanation. Visa and Mastercard deposits are usually processed quickly, although some banks apply restrictions to gambling transactions. Debit cards are generally more practical than credit cards for UK customers, since credit-card gambling has been prohibited in Britain since 2020.

    E-wallets appeal to players who prefer separation between a bank account and a casino balance. Services such as P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ller may offer rapid processing, but availability depends on the operator and account status. An e-wallet is not a magic cloak: identity checks can still appear when money moves in or out.

    Bank transfers suit larger deposits and cautious users who want a direct audit trail. They can take longer than cards, particularly when the casino uses a separate payment processor. Open banking options may reduce waiting times by connecting a verified bank account to the cashier, though the experience varies from one provider to another.

    Security and Verification

    Security checks may request proof of identity, address, or payment ownership. Such requests are not necessarily suspicious, especially under UK anti-money-laundering requirements. However, documents should be uploaded through a secure account area rather than sent to a random email address that looks as though it was assembled during a power cut.

    Strong passwords, two-factor authentication, and device security remain useful safeguards. Players should also verify that the operator holds a valid UK Gambling Commission licence when targeting the British market. A licence does not promise flawless service, but it provides a regulatory framework and a route for complaints.

    Deposits, Withdrawals, and the Fine Print

    Withdrawal rules can differ sharply from deposit rules. An e-wallet may accept instant funding but require a card or bank transfer for cashouts. Some casinos return money to the original payment method first, while others use a hierarchy based on compliance procedures. Asking support before depositing is less dramatic than discovering the rule after winning.

    Pending periods are another detail worth noting. A casino may review a withdrawal manually, particularly for a new account or an unusually large amount. That does not automatically indicate wrongdoing, but repeated delays, vague explanations, or demands for irrelevant documents should prompt a pause rather than another deposit.

    Bonuses Are Contracts Wearing Confetti

    Promotional offers can reduce the cost of testing a platform, yet the headline figure is rarely the whole story. Wagering requirements, game contributions, maximum bet limits, expiry dates, restricted markets, and withdrawal caps may alter the value considerably. A bonus is not free cash; it is a conditional agreement with bright colours.

    Suppose a promotion adds £100 with a 35x wagering requirement on bonus funds. The theoretical turnover is £3,500 before any cashable balance can be withdrawn. That may be manageable for some players and absurd for others. The arithmetic deserves more attention than the confetti.

    Term Why It Matters Question to Ask
    Wagering requirement Sets the required turnover Is it based on deposit, bonus, or both?
    Game contribution Changes how quickly wagering progresses Do slots count fully while table games count less?
    Maximum bet Can void bonus winnings if breached What stake limit applies during play?
    Expiry period Controls the time available When does the offer end?
    Withdrawal cap May limit promotional returns Is there a maximum cashout?

    Return to Player Is a Long-Run Statistic

    RTP can help compare games, but it does not predict the next spin, hand, or roll. A title listed at 96% RTP does not owe you 96 cents after every dollar, nor does a cold streak mean a payout is “due.” Randomness has no memory, despite the confident theories heard around digital slot lobbies.

    Volatility matters too. Low-volatility games may produce smaller, more frequent wins, while high-volatility titles can produce longer dry spells with occasional larger results. Neither profile turns entertainment into income. A sensible budget should survive a losing session without requiring a dramatic rescue mission.
